Dust Jacket Condition: Good. 1st Edition. 224 pages : color illustrations ; 30 cm ; ISBN 9780810993754, 0810993759 ; OCLC 123232381 ; blue cloth in photographic dustjacket ; tear to front of dustjacket ; Contents: The Czar's Private Apartments in the Kremlin -- Georgia O'Keeffe's Ghost Ranch -- David Bowie -- John Loring's Red House -- Crow Hollow Ranch -- New Life for the Château du Marais -- Sculptural Fantasy -- Changing Seasons in Kyoto -- Wyntoon -- Ohio Organic -- Between a Rock and a Hard Place in Utah -- New York Primaries -- Ralph Lauren's Bedford Beauty -- Gilded Age Glory -- Glass Geometries -- Evolution in Los Angeles -- House of Cards -- Spinning the Senses -- Ole Bull's Little Alhambra -- Giorgio Armani -- Haga Pavilion -- A Kenyan Sanctuary -- Pride and Preservation -- Out of the Blue -- Tropical Infusion -- President and Mrs. Ronald Reagan's White House -- Catherine the Great's Chinese Jewel Box -- A Mongolian Yurt -- St. Croix Geometries -- Pacific Overture -- Contributors -- Photo Credits -- Index ; Takes readers on a fabulous international tour of the most exciting and glamorous homes that have appeared in the pages of "Architectural Digest" since editor-in-chief Paige Rense took the helm in 1970. Carefully selected by Rense and her team, these 30 homes represent the highest aspirations in interior design across the entire spectrum of styles. Readers will learn the virtues of island living through David Bowie and Iman's idyllic Caribbean retreat, take in the breathtaking view from Giorgio Armani's cliff-side villa, wander the rooms and sprawling grounds of the historic castle and estate of the Duke and Duchess of Northumberland and tour the Ghost Ranch of Georgia O'Keefe. Lavishly illustrated with spectacular images, some that have never been published before, this book is sure to appeal to both fans of the magazine as well as architecture and design enthusiasts. ; Book.

First Edition. One of 100 numbered copies; this is no.25. Large quarto (ca 14" x 11"). 16 printed broadsides on silver-foil paper, loosely housed in an unprinted black paper envelope (as issued). Scuffing and wear to envelope; contents fresh and fine. Uncommon work by the Ohio-born poet, librarian, and mail-artist, whose earliest work appeared in D.A. Levy's Marawannah Review. Illustrated in psychedelic fashion by Steve Saylor.

INSCRIBED AND SIGNED BY ALEX GILDZEN. 13 poems by the poet that have been incorporated into large loose 11" x 14" black intricate line drawings on heavy glossy silver stock that are a cross between Art Nouve and acid rock poster designs. Includes a dedication page and an edition pg. which this copy is number ten of only 100 copies issued. Although not called for this copy has been inscribed by the poet to an artist and poet. Set in a large black envelope as issued. Very scarce especially inscribed. Near fine. Book.
